Improved Accuracy and Reliability
Tired of AI giving you the wrong answers? With o1, that’s going to happen a lot less. 🎯
On a qualifying exam for the International Mathematics Olympiad, o1 achieved 83% accuracy, compared to GPT-4o’s mere 13%[1]. That’s a huge leap!
It’s less likely to hallucinate or spit out incorrect info[2].
It’s also a beast when it comes to coding and complex challenges[4].
This makes o1-powered agents reliable for important decisions and critical tasks. Who wouldn’t want an assistant that actually gets things right?

Challenges and Limitations
It’s not all sunshine and rainbows, though. 🌥️ Like any innovation, o1 has its drawbacks.
Higher operational costs. With great power comes... higher bills! o1 requires more processing power, which means more expensive operations[4].
Slower response times. For complex queries, the model may take a bit longer to respond[1].
No web browsing or image processing yet. Right now, o1 can’t browse the web or handle images, which limits its capabilities for certain tasks[1].
These limitations may affect how scalable and fast o1-powered agents are in some applications, but the potential for future upgrades is huge.
